haste Posted January 5, 2012 Report Share Posted January 5, 2012 The sample in Seduction - Come On is definitely from "Caught, Can We Get a Witness". "Power to the People" doesn't have the "y'all" bit in there. The other one that I'm thinking of might actually be from Power...hard to say You're right, though. That one's been sampled loads of times as well. The "turn it up" bit is very familiar and the "understand" at the end was taken for Tango's Understanding. Ian_s Posted June 6, 2013 Report Share Posted June 6, 2013 Not sure if this needs a new entry. From a Public Enemy live show in London "We heard that London in England likes to rock the funky beats <crowd noise> "if y'all really like to rock the funky beats, somebody say hell yeah""I like that from the people up top, check this out" I think that this is the main source as the vocal is clean and sounds like the samples. Undercover Elephant - Psycho Sounds Remix EP (Track A1) - [bogwoppa Records]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
